We're Hiring: Caregiver Assistant for Childcare Center (Ages 6 Weeks – 4 Years) in Staten Island NY

We are seeking an experienced caring and enthusiastic Childcare Assistant to join our team in Staten Island. The ideal candidate will support in providing a safe, nurturing, and educational environment for children. Responsibilities include assisting with daily activities, maintaining a clean and organized space, and ensuring the well-being of children under our care. Assist in supervising and engaging children in age-appropriate activities, including playtime, crafts, and educational lessons. Help maintain a clean, organized, and safe environment for children. Monitor children's behavior and assist in guiding them in a positive and supportive manner. Assist with mealtimes, snack preparation, and feeding as needed. Help with diapering, potty training, and personal hygiene routines. Communicate effectively with children, staff, and parents to foster a positive learning environment. Follow all safety and health regulations, including emergency procedures and sanitation guidelines. Provide comfort and support to children, ensuring their emotional and physical well-being. Assist in setting up and cleaning up activities, classrooms, and play areas. Qualifications & Skills: High school diploma or equivalent required; coursework in early childhood education is a plus. Previous experience working with children in a childcare, daycare, or preschool setting IS REQUIRED . Patience, compassion, and a strong desire to work with young children.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ment. Strong communication and interpersonal skills. Basic understanding of child development and age-appropriate activities. Ability to lift and carry small children as needed. CPR and First Aid certification (or willingness to obtain).
